Tractors, Trailers & Other Implements by Cherry Hill and Richard Klimesh |
|
| Cherry Hill provides in-depth information on every
aspect of selecting, maintaining, and using the two most essential
pieces of equipment — tractors and horse trailers.
Accompanied by photographs and illustrations, she guides the reader
through an evaluation of the options available in tractors, from
horsepower and transmission options to tires and appearance. A
checklist is included detailing what to look for if considering a used
tractor. On trailers, readers will find the answers to all their questions, beginning with the kind of trucks and hookup required for towing various capacity trailers to selecting the appropriate truck hitch. The thorough discussion of trailers details options in floor plans, loading entry, suspension, and accomodations for both horses and owners: tack room, living quarters, windows and vents, lights, feeders, and more. Hill also discusses the smaller farm implements found on many horse farms, including loaders, discs, harrows, manure spreaders, mowers, post-hole diggers, hay balers, and wagons. Equipping Your Horse Farm is an authoritative, comprehensive handbook that every horse farmer will want to consult before investing in these critical items of farm equipment.. |
